Stephanie Rushin Patrick Elementary School is a State/Public serving elementary age pupils, located in Canton, Stark County. The school has 390 pupils enrolled. It is part of the Canton City school district. It serves grades Kโ6 in an urban setting. The school employs 24.7 full-time-equivalent teachers, a student-teacher ratio of 15.8:1. Technology infrastructure includes fiber internet, campus-wide Wi-Fi, devices for students.
Stephanie Rushin Patrick Elementary School enrolls 390 students across grades Kโ6. The student body is 57% male and 43% female. A teaching staff of 24.7 full-time-equivalent teachers supports the school, giving a student-teacher ratio of 15.8:1.
By race and ethnicity, the student body is 49% Black or African American, 25% White and 19% Two or more races.

Stephanie Rushin Patrick Elementary School is one of 18 schools in Canton City, based in Canton, Ohio. The district serves 7,478 students district-wide and employs 540 full-time-equivalent teachers. With 390 students, Stephanie Rushin Patrick Elementary School is close to the district average of about 415 students per school.
